Responsibilities of a Crumbl Crew Member:
As a Cookie Technician your job is to help craft cookies at every stage on its way to the customer. As everything is made in house this includes:
- Reading and understand the Crumbl recipes for preparing each week's cookies
- Following recipes to make cookie dough, frosting, toppings and glazes.
- Portioning the mixed dough into consistent cookie dough balls ready for baking
- Panning out the cookies onto baking sheets
- Baking the cookies
- Dressing the cookies in that weeks toppings
- Boxing customers orders of the worlds best cookies
- Greeting customers, answering questions, making recommendations, accepting orders and payment, and providing exceptional customer service
